Why is it called a flat-six?

History Of The Flat-Six Engine Also known as the horizontally opposed-six, the flat engine gets its name from how the cylinders are positioned. In the case of a flat-six, two sets of cylinders (each consisting of three cylinders) work in opposition to one another.

Is a flat engine the same as a boxer?

The most common configuration of flat engines is the boxer engine, in which the pistons of each opposed pair of cylinders move inwards and outwards at the same time. Boxer engines are a type of flat engine; however, flat engines are not necessarily boxer engines.

Is there a flat 8 engine?

A flat-eight engine, also called a horizontally-opposed eight, is an eight-cylinder piston engine with two banks of four inline cylinders, one on each side of a central crankshaft, 180° apart.

Why is a flat plane crank better?

What Is the Advantage of a Flat-Plane Crank? Due to their lightweight design, flat-plane cranks have excellent primary balance properties, so there’s no need for the large counterweights found with cross-plane cranks. Less weight means less inertia, smaller size, and increased acceleration (revs faster).
